We have just purchased a UD-9300 to connect to a Lenovo V110-15ISK

When connecting the ethermnet through the UD-9300 we are seeing unusably slow speeds.

We are only using a 10Mbps switch and are getting full rate with the ethernet connected to the Laptop directly.
When connected to the UD-9300 we are seeing 500Kbps or lower rendering the connection useless.

This docking station has a limited capability Ethernet controller that does not support half-duplex connections and will have limited performance on some older networking hubs and switches that utilize half-duplex connections. Thank you for the additional details and testing, I can confirm the Netgear EN104TP 10Mbps Ethernet Hub is not compatible with the docking station. I recommend using a gigabit Ethernet Switch, these are widely available and can provide for significantly better performance, especially when connecting to multiple computers. Hubs like the EN104TP broadcast data packets out all connected ports while switches target the packet to the port with the destination computer connected. This helps to reduce network congestion and increase throughput between devices. Additionally the speed improvements from 10Mbps to 1Gbps are significant for file transfers, web page loading times etc.

Please note, additional 10Mbps hubs in between the docking station and the destination device or network router will cause the connection speed to be reduced to 10Mbps.
